In this episode of Tooth Talk, the hosts explore why preventive dental care is essential for maintaining lifelong oral health. Featuring expert insights from Dr. Eric Angstadt, this discussion breaks down how early intervention can prevent serious dental issues, saving patients from discomfort and expensive procedures.
The episode highlights the importance of regular dental checkups, proper brushing and flossing techniques, and advancements in cavity prevention. Dr. Angstadt also discusses how diet and lifestyle choices directly impact oral health, offering practical advice for keeping teeth strong and healthy. The conversation covers the latest trends in preventive dentistry, including fluoride treatments, sealants, and innovative diagnostic tools that help catch problems before they escalate.
Listeners will gain actionable tips on establishing a strong oral hygiene routine and learn why preventive care benefits both children and adults. By prioritizing dental health early, patients can avoid common issues like gum disease and tooth decay.
